Equipements microélectronique et leur Programmation
Fermé
janus
-
Modifié par irongege le 29/01/2013 à 18:30
nicocorico Messages postés 799 Date d'inscription dimanche 19 juin 2011 Statut Membre Dernière intervention 3 juillet 2018 - 30 janv. 2013 à 07:13
nicocorico Messages postés 799 Date d'inscription dimanche 19 juin 2011 Statut Membre Dernière intervention 3 juillet 2018 - 30 janv. 2013 à 07:13
A voir également:
- Equipements microélectronique et leur Programmation
- Application de programmation - Guide
- Top44rbn programmation - Forum Programmation
- Programmation logo tortue télécharger - Télécharger - Études & Formations
1 réponse
nicocorico
Messages postés
799
Date d'inscription
dimanche 19 juin 2011
Statut
Membre
Dernière intervention
3 juillet 2018
138
29 janv. 2013 à 19:01
29 janv. 2013 à 19:01
Heu! oui...Bon je pourrais pas t'aider jusqu'au bout car je suis pas assez calé mais je connais un peu l'électronique, et je ne sais pas où tu as trouvé tout ça mais c'est pas du tout récent! La plupart des circuits de la liste ont plus de 20 ans, et il existe des solutions récentes bien plus puissantes et souples que ça. Les µcontrôleurs de nouvelle génération sont (re-)programmables par port usb et intègrent donc de la mémoire réinscriptible, et ils sont évidemment bien plus rapides!
Et en fait chaque µcircuit à ses caractéristiques propres évidemment, allant du nombre d'entrées-sorties à la vitesse d'horloge, de l'ampérage maximal en sortie à la présence de CAN performants... la liste est aussi longue que le nombre de circuits en vente!
La plupart se programment via une complateur en basic ou en c, plus rarement en pascal. Il y a toujours la possibilité d'uiliser leur ASM bien évidemment, mais au détriment de la portabilité puisque différents assembleurs existent et sont incompatibles entre eux.
Au niveau de la mémoire, les noms distinguent certaines caractéristiques: l'eprom est une mémoire qui s'écrit sur un programmateur d'eprom et s'efface aux UVs. Elle sert donc à contenir des données non modifiables, étant réinscriptible mais laborieusement et est plutôt lente. L'eeprom elle -ou e2prom-, est réinscriptible électriquement et peut donc servir de sauvegarde de données au µcontrôleur. Certains en intègre en leur sein. Il existe pleins d'autres type de mémoire plus ou moins rapide en lecture et en écriture... à savoir que les µcontrôleurs eux-mêmes sont équipés de ces types de mémoires, donc certains sont effaçables aux uvs et d'autres électriquement.
Voilà, en gros!
Et en fait chaque µcircuit à ses caractéristiques propres évidemment, allant du nombre d'entrées-sorties à la vitesse d'horloge, de l'ampérage maximal en sortie à la présence de CAN performants... la liste est aussi longue que le nombre de circuits en vente!
La plupart se programment via une complateur en basic ou en c, plus rarement en pascal. Il y a toujours la possibilité d'uiliser leur ASM bien évidemment, mais au détriment de la portabilité puisque différents assembleurs existent et sont incompatibles entre eux.
Au niveau de la mémoire, les noms distinguent certaines caractéristiques: l'eprom est une mémoire qui s'écrit sur un programmateur d'eprom et s'efface aux UVs. Elle sert donc à contenir des données non modifiables, étant réinscriptible mais laborieusement et est plutôt lente. L'eeprom elle -ou e2prom-, est réinscriptible électriquement et peut donc servir de sauvegarde de données au µcontrôleur. Certains en intègre en leur sein. Il existe pleins d'autres type de mémoire plus ou moins rapide en lecture et en écriture... à savoir que les µcontrôleurs eux-mêmes sont équipés de ces types de mémoires, donc certains sont effaçables aux uvs et d'autres électriquement.
Voilà, en gros!
29 janv. 2013 à 20:01
mais ce que je souhaite savoir c'est la différence entre les différents composants micro-informatiques que sont
a)les microprocesseurs de type MC 6801-MC 6802-MC 6803 - 8080 A
b) les microcontroleurs de type MC 68705 P3, 8031 AH, 8051 AH-
c) les PIA de type MC 6821
d) les PTM (Programmable Timer Module) de type MC 6840
e) CRTC de type MC 6845
f) ACIA de type MC 6850
g) GDP de type EF 9365 et EF 9366
h)USART de type 8251A
i) PIT de type 8253
j) PPI de type 8255A
k) VIA de type R6522
l) RIOT de type R 6532
m)PIO de type Z 8420
n)CTC de type Z 8430
o) SIO de type Z 8442
p) PIC
à quoi servent tous ces micros circuits et leur différences les uns des autres? et comment les programmer? y a t il un système spécial qui permet d'entrer les programmes?
merci
Modifié par nicocorico le 30/01/2013 à 07:13
Mais en vrac, les timers servent évidemment de base de temps externes, usart doit être un contrôleur de port de type uart, le crtc c'est un contrôleur de moniteur analogique, les séries "Z" sont des contrôleurs d'entrées-sorties...Les pics sont eux, une famille de µcontrôleurs très répandue et complète.
Mais ta liste là, elle fait référence à des éléments récents éventuellement -enfin surtout qui existent toujours- mais la majorité n'existe plus depuis longtemps et sont totalement désuets même...
Et pour info, le µprocesseur est avant tout un corps de calcul, extensible via des mémoires et des contrôleurs externe, alors que le µcontrôleur intègre tout en son sein et est en lui-même un organe déjà fonctionnel...Les deux peuvent se programmer sur un pc en utilisant un logiciel adéquat et en tranférant le programme par différents moyens...Usb, port série, via une carte de programmation ou sans.
Mais vu le type de contrôleur que tu veux employer, ce sera plutôt avec carte! Le 68705 p3 par exemple et en eprom, c'est à dire qu'il faut l'effacer aux uv et le programmer avec du 15 volts!
T'es obligé de tout faire avec de la récup? J'oserai dire de la récup de musée même...
Il faut quand même savoir que la plupart des µcontrôleurs récents sont peu onéreux.